Transaction f888fcf6386b653ae63663b838ca8bcaf814f10956f77903bebd39293e90bb79
1 Input
1 Output
-
f888fcf6386b653ae63663b838ca8bcaf814f10956f77903bebd39293e90bb79:0
- value
- 1439344
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17c31fe34281f19b6b0087b891812b25c1cb6ec5 OP_EQUAL
- address
- 33rfDSwY25pnrmJMwheQKdSqNaT1RVKr4d